随着科技的快速发展,现代编译器设计已经成为软件工程师们必备的重要技能之一。本文将重点探讨C语言编译器的实现细节,为您呈现一场关于编译器设计的奇妙之旅。
编译器是将高级语言代码转换为机器代码的重要工具,其中C语言作为一种广泛应用的高级语言,其编译器设计显得尤为重要。本文详细介绍了C语言编译器的实现原理和技术要点,为读者揭开了编译器设计的神秘面纱。
在编写编译器的过程中,我们需要掌握诸多技术,如词法分析、语法分析、语义分析等。同时,内存管理、代码生成、优化等方面的技术也是不可或缺的。本文将为读者逐一解读这些技术要点,带领您一窥编译器设计的精彩之处。
如果您对现代编译器设计感兴趣,不妨下载本文详细阅读。相信通过学习C语言编译器的实现细节,您将对编译器设计有个全新的认识,为您的软件工程之路增添新的色彩。愿本文能为您的学习之路带来灵感和启示!
了解更多有趣的事情:https://blog.ds3783.com/